The Type 1 Diabetes Score in 14743, Hinsdale, New York is 27 out of 100 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.

88.99 percent of the population in 14743 drive to work alone. 0.00 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 79.85 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 1.88 percent of the residents in 14743 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 1.97 members with about 2.14 cars available per household.

An estimate of 93.74 percent of the residents in 14743 has some form of health insurance. 45.96 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 60.35 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.

A resident in 14743 would have to travel an average of 7.20 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Olean General Hospital .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 14743, Hinsdale, New York.

As of , an estimate of 2,078 residents live in 14743 with a median age of 47.1 years. 17.42 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 19.30 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 31.15 percent of the residents in 14743 is currently married, and 26.14 percent of the population has never been married.

The monthly median household income in 14743 is $5,159.33.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 14743 is approximately $638. The median household spends about 12.37 percent of their income on housing.

Type 1 Diabetes is a chronic condition in which the pancreas produces little or no insulin, a hormone necessary to allow sugar (glucose) to enter cells to produce energy. As a result, individuals with Type 1 Diabetes require regular monitoring of their blood sugar levels and insulin injections to manage their condition effectively.
